Details
A vulnerability was found in AMD EPYC 9004 Processors, EPYC 7003 Processors, EPYC 7002 Processors, EPYC 7001 Processors, EPYC 9005 Processors, Instinct MI300A, EPYC 9V64H Processor, Ryzen Threadripper PRO 3000WX Processors, Ryzen Threadripper PRO 5000 WX-Series Processors, Ryzen Threadripper 7000 Processors, Ryzen Threadripper PRO 7000 WX-Series Processors, Ryzen Threadripper 9000 Processors, Ryzen Threadripper PRO 9000 WX-Series Processors, EPYC Embedded 7003 Processors, EPYC Embedded 9004 Processors, EPYC Embedded 7002 Processors, EPYC Embedded 3000 Processors, EPYC Embedded 9005 Processors and EPYC Embedded 8004 Processors and classified as critical. Affected by this issue is an unknown code of the component System Management Mode. The manipulation with an unknown input leads to a improper access control for volatile memory containing boot code vulnerability. Using CWE to declare the problem leads to CWE-1274. The product conducts a secure-boot process that transfers bootloader code from Non-Volatile Memory (NVM) into Volatile Memory (VM), but it does not have sufficient access control or other protections for the Volatile Memory. Impacted is confidentiality, integrity, and availability. CVE summarizes:
Improper input validation in system management mode (SMM) could allow a privileged attacker to overwrite stack memory leading to arbitrary code execution.
The advisory is available at amd.com. This vulnerability is handled as CVE-2025-29950 since 03/12/2025. The exploitation is known to be difficult. Local access is required to approach this attack. Additional levels of successful authentication are necessary for exploitation. The technical details are unknown and an exploit is not available.
Upgrading eliminates this vulnerability.
